Description
Plate 49 containing 17 figures pasted onto a backing sheet, showing the species P. cornuta; P. torva; P. brunnea; and P. lactea. With publication and plate details inscribed. Initialled lower left 'J.R.J. delint'. Royal Society stamp verso. Watermarked 'G&A 1818'. The manuscript for this paper is wanting.
Subject: Zoology
Published in Philosophical Transactions as part of paper titled 'Observations on the genus planaria' by James Rawlins Johnson.
Read to the Royal Society on 27 June 1822.
